Duck Hunters Rescued in Southern Indiana After Boat Freezes in River
Source: Indiana DNR DUBOIS COUNTY, Ind. — A group of hunters in Dubois County had to be rescued from the White River after their boat froze over the weekend. The Indiana Department of Natural Resources (DNR) said conservation officers responded to a call for help on the river, east of the Haysville bridge, just after 11:30 a.m. on Saturday, Jan. 24.
